Dive into the gripping narrative of "Mad House: How Donald Trump, MAGA Mean Girls, a Former Used Car Salesman, a Florida Nepo Baby, and a Man with Rats in His Walls Broke Congress," a compelling read by Luke Broadwater and Annie Karni. Published by Random House Publishing Group in 2025, this hardcover edition spans 320 pages and measures 9.6 inches in length, 6.5 inches in width, with a 1-inch spine. This thought-provoking book delves into the fascinating and complex world of American government, focusing on the legislative branch, corruption, and misconduct. It offers insightful commentary and opinion on recent events, providing an in-depth look at the forces that have shaped modern politics.
